When using WINDOW 5 software to calculate the overall U-value of a window assembly, including the frame, I have a big question regarding the number of calculations needed. Suppose that for the building I am working there is only one type of window but the dimensions vary, there are five different sizes of windows, all with the same frame. Do I have to calculate the overall U-value for each window size? Or do I use a standard size?
Any suggestions greatly appreciated.
Yes. Is the short answer. You can take a look at ASHRAE Fundamentals for more insight. As for me, I enter in the %Glass to wall in Trace700 and enter the U-assembly that the Arch's specify...for LEED design modeling. Once you have actual submittals from construction, then I use the manufacturer provided U & SHGC's. I try not to calculate these values since it's empirical, whereas manufacturer's have testing to back up their claims.
